Intelligent Control for Ship Manoeuvering
In ship manoeuvering, the only two actuators are rudder and propeller revolution for the whole system. Therefore, by controlling these two for a designated purpose, automation in ship manoeuvering could be established. Classical control system like PID for track keeping or course changing has widely been used by on-board autopilot system.

Safer and More Efficient Ship Handling with the Pivot Point Concept [PDF]
The concept of the pivot point of a turning ship has been in existence for more than two centuries. It was not, however, properly understood from the beginning, and thus some misconceptions developed.
